Bill would ease quorum rules for large DHHS advisory bodies to allow hybrid meetings, sponsor says

Senators advanced a bill requested by DHHS to allow certain large advisory groups to form a valid quorum with a small number of members physically present and the remainder participating remotely under RSA 91-A requirements, the sponsor and agency officials said.

Senator Sue Prentiss introduced Senate Bill 190 at the request of the Department of Health and Human Services to modify quorum rules for two large DHHS advisory groups: the State Health Improvement Plan (SHIP) advisory council and the Commission on Interdisciplinary Primary Care Workforce.
